What radiator balancing actually means
Radiator balancing is the process of adjusting the lockshield valves on your radiators so hot water from the boiler is shared fairly across the whole house. Rather than the closest radiators taking most of the heat, you aim for each room to warm up at a similar speed.
On a typical system, the boiler pumps hot water around a loop of pipework. Without balancing, water naturally flows more easily to the nearest radiators, which then get very hot, while those further away stay lukewarm. Balancing adds a little resistance to the radiators that get hot too quickly so more flow is pushed towards the cooler ones.
Common signs your radiators need balancing
Before you start adjusting anything, it helps to confirm that balancing is actually the issue. Look for patterns in how the house heats up, especially at the start of a heating cycle.
Upstairs roasting hot while downstairs stays cold or cool
Radiators nearest the boiler getting hot first and very quickly
Some rooms never quite reaching the set temperature on the thermostat
Radiators that are hot at the top but noticeably cooler at the bottom, even after running for a while
If several radiators stay completely cold or only heat at the bottom, that can indicate sludge or trapped air rather than simple balancing. In that case, you may need bleeding, cleaning or professional help before balancing will have any effect.
Getting to know your radiator valves
Most modern homes have two valves on each radiator. One is the control you use every day, the other is the lockshield which is usually adjusted only during installation or balancing.
The visible, numbered valve is typically a thermostatic radiator valve, or TRV. This has numbers or symbols around the top and can usually be turned by hand to control how hot that radiator gets.
The lockshield valve is often on the opposite end. It may have a plain plastic cap or even a metal stem with no obvious handle. You normally need a small adjustable spanner or a dedicated key to turn it. This valve controls how much water flows through the radiator and is what you will be adjusting to balance the system.
Safe step-by-step radiator balancing at home
Balancing is not complicated, but it does take time and a careful approach. Allow at least a couple of hours, and more for larger houses. It helps to have a digital thermometer or clip-on radiator thermometer to measure temperatures accurately.
1. Prepare your heating system
Turn the heating off and let everything cool to room temperature. Make sure all TRVs and manual radiator valves are fully open so every radiator can receive flow. Check that the boiler pressure is in the green zone and that there are no obvious leaks before starting.
Place old towels or sheets under the valves you will adjust to protect floors from drips. Keep a small container or cloth handy in case a valve seeps slightly when moved.
2. Fully open the lockshields
Using your spanner or key, gently turn each lockshield valve anti-clockwise until it is fully open, then close it again by counting the turns, so you know the range. Finally, open each one completely once more to start from a known point.
Do not force any valve that feels seized. If it will not move with gentle pressure, stop. Forcing it can cause leaks or break the valve, which then needs professional repair.
3. Warm the system and take temperature readings
Turn the heating back on and set the room thermostat higher than usual so the boiler runs continuously for a while. Starting with the radiator closest to the boiler, wait until it is hot, then measure the temperature of the pipe on the flow side and the pipe on the return side.
You are aiming for a temperature drop across each radiator of roughly 10 to 20 degrees Celsius. Repeat the measurements for each radiator in order, moving further away from the boiler as you go.
4. Adjust in small steps and be patient
If a radiator shows only a very small temperature drop, it is getting too much flow and needs its lockshield slightly closed. Turn the lockshield a quarter of a turn clockwise, then leave it to settle for at least 10 to 15 minutes before rechecking.
For radiators that are much cooler than others, you may need to open their lockshields a little more, especially if they are furthest from the boiler or on higher floors. Again, adjust in small increments and allow time after each change for the temperatures to stabilise before you measure again.
Safety precautions while adjusting radiators
Working around hot water and pressurised systems always calls for caution. Never attempt balancing if you are unsure how to turn your boiler off or isolate your heating system.
Valves and pipes can get very hot, so use gloves if needed and avoid resting your hand directly on metalwork. If you have a combi boiler, learn how to re-pressurise it using the filling loop, as small leaks or air removal elsewhere in the system can sometimes reduce pressure.
If you notice any dripping or spraying from a valve while adjusting, close the valve back to where it was and turn the heating off. Do not keep tightening in the hope it will stop. Instead, contact a qualified heating engineer as a faulty valve may need replacing.
What balancing can and cannot fix
When done carefully, radiator balancing can make your home feel more evenly heated and may reduce boiler cycling, which can help with efficiency and wear. Many homeowners notice that radiators heat up more in sync and that cold rooms become more usable.
However, balancing alone cannot fix deeper system issues. If radiators are full of sludge, undersized for the room, or if the pump is failing, you will still have performance problems. Poor insulation, draughts and single glazing can also leave rooms chilly even when the radiator itself is working correctly.
Checks a heating engineer makes when balancing is not enough
If you have spent time balancing and still cannot get comfortable, a professional can look at the heating system as a whole. This goes beyond just tweaking valves and into how the system is designed and maintained.
Confirming pump speed and settings are correct for the pipework and radiator layout
Checking whether there is a suitable bypass route for water when valves and TRVs close
Testing inhibitor levels and checking for signs of corrosion or sludge build-up
Assessing if a power flush or chemical clean is needed to restore circulation
Reviewing zoning controls, thermostats and any smart controls for correct operation
An engineer will also look at overall system design, including pipe sizes, boiler output and radiator sizing, to see if any upgrades or alterations would give better performance and comfort.
